easyJet flight 'too heavy'; six passengers paid €250 to get off
30.04.10
Passengers on an easyJet flight from Glasgow were asked to get off the plane yesterday - because it was too heavy. The Daily Record reports that airline staff asked for volunteers to come off the flight to Malaga as it prepared to take off just after 09:00. It eventually left 90 minutes late after six passengers agreed to get off.
An easyJet spokesman told the newspaper: ‘Strong headwinds on that route meant the aircraft needed more fuel. This makes it much heavier,so we had no choice but to offload passengers. The delay came from asking six passengers to offload.’
The six passengers who got off the plane are reported to have received seats on a flight to Luton and then a connecting flight to Malaga. They were given compensation of €250 each by the airline for agreeing to offload.
